#75f484 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#75f484 is composed of 45.9% red, 95.7%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 52% cyan, 0% magenta, 45.9% yellow and 4.3% black. It has a hue angle of 127.1 degrees, a saturation of 85.2% and a lightness of 70.8%. #75f484 color hex could be obtained by blending #eaffff with #00e909. Closest websafe color is: #66ff99.

#75f484 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#75f484 has RGB values of R:117, G:244, B:132 and CMYK values of C:0.52, M:0, Y:0.46, K:0.04. Its decimal value is 7730308.
